Squash Display Kiosk Template
==============================
This template configures a Raspberry Pi or Linux system as a dedicated kiosk display
that automatically boots to a fullscreen web browser showing a specified URL.
IMPORTANT: This template makes SYSTEM-LEVEL changes to the host machine, including
installing packages, configuring auto-login, and modifying system services.
REQUIREMENTS
------------
* Raspberry Pi or Linux system with HDMI output
* Fresh Raspberry Pi OS Lite installation (recommended)
* Docker installed (for running setup)
* Internet connection for package installation
* Target URL to display
WHAT IT DOES
------------
This template automates the complete kiosk setup process:
1. Installs required packages (Chromium, X server, utilities)
2. Creates/configures kiosk user account
3. Sets up auto-login on boot
4. Configures X server to start automatically
5. Launches Chromium in kiosk mode
6. Disables screen blanking and power management
7. Optional watchdog to restart browser if it crashes
8. Configures GPU memory for better performance (RPi)
CONFIGURATION
-------------
Key settings in service.env:
* KIOSK_URL - The webpage to display (required)
* KIOSK_USER - System user for kiosk (default: squash)
* DISPLAY_WIDTH/HEIGHT/REFRESH - Display resolution
* GPU_MEM - GPU memory allocation in MB (RPi only)
* ENABLE_WATCHDOG - Auto-restart crashed browser
* ENABLE_AUTO_LOGIN - Boot directly to kiosk
* ENABLE_HDMI_KEEP_ALIVE - Prevent display sleep

MANUAL TESTING
--------------
To test the kiosk without rebooting:
sudo -u squash startx /home/squash/kiosk.sh
To exit kiosk mode during testing:
Alt+F4 or Ctrl+Alt+Backspace
TROUBLESHOOTING
---------------
1. Black screen after reboot:
- Check X server: ps aux | grep X
- View logs: journalctl -u getty@tty1
- Check script: cat /home/squash/kiosk.sh
2. Browser won't start:
- Test manually: chromium-browser
- Check logs: ./logs.sh
- Verify packages: dpkg -l | grep chromium
3. Wrong resolution:
- Check available modes: xrandr
- Update settings: ./configure.sh
- Verify HDMI connection
4. Page doesn't load:
- Check network: ping google.com
- Test URL: curl YOUR_URL
- Verify in browser: chromium-browser YOUR_URL
5. Screen goes to sleep:
- Check power settings: xset q
- Verify HDMI service: systemctl status hdmi-keep-alive

UNINSTALLING
------------
The uninstall.sh script only removes the Docker container.
To fully remove kiosk configuration:
1. Remove auto-login:
sudo rm /etc/systemd/system/getty@tty1.service.d/autologin.conf
2. Remove kiosk scripts:
rm /home/squash/kiosk.sh /home/squash/watchdog.sh
3. Re-enable updates:
sudo systemctl enable apt-daily.service apt-daily.timer
4. Remove packages (optional):
sudo apt remove chromium-browser xorg xinit unclutter
5. Remove user (optional):
sudo userdel -r squash
